Output 76ccf7126ab528480a7824695fac23524f936472647a59c0c0d569a64de58bcc:2

value
57387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81e1a70d7a42d52aae30e425102853f6186aee31 OP_EQUAL
address
3DXmQuNtW9BtCJwt78ibozFTNxXc9hrD4s
transaction
76ccf7126ab528480a7824695fac23524f936472647a59c0c0d569a64de58bcc
spent
true